89 4.3 4x4 probs

in order to get in and out of 4x4 i have to stop and back up a foot to get the lights to turn on or off on my floor shift but other than that 4x4 works fine

Re: 89 4.3 4x4 probs

That sounds about right. Many 4x4's you have to back up a little bit to disengage the hubs, especially on the older 4x4's. Could also be a short or something in the transfer case. The 4x4 might just be starting to show its age. Good Luck

Yip, sounds about right for a manual 4x4.

That or you have a vacuum leak, check all vacuum connections going to the transfer case.
